The Max Cure Foundation Inc. (EIN: 26-3862577) has filed an IRS Form 990 between fiscal years 2016 and 2023. In its fiscal year 2020 IRS Form 990 filing, The Max Cure Foundation Inc., a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 1 out of 3 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$74,078. The highest compensated employee at The Max Cure Foundation Inc. is Jonathan Agin with fiscal year 2020 compensation of $74,078.

THE FOUNDATION USES CONTRIBUTIONS TO FUND RESEARCH FOR PEDIATRIC CANCER DRUGS, INCLUDING UNDERWRITING A LAB AT MEMORIAL SLOAN-KETTERING CANCER CENTER, AND ALSO FINANCIALLY SUPPORTS LOW INCOME FAMILIES AND MILITARY FAMILIES WHO HAVE CHILDREN WITH CANCER. IT ALSO PURSUES LEGISLATIVE AND REGULATORY CHANGES THAT SEEK TO BENEFIT CHILDREN WITH CANCER AND AT THE SAME TIME TO RAISE AWARENESS OF ISSUES INVOLVING PEDIATRIC CANCER. IN ADDITION, THE FOUNDATION ALSO DONATES LIMITED FUNDS TO OTHER 501(C)(3)CHARITIES NOT DIRECTLY RELATED TO PEDIATRIC CANCER CAUSES WHICH ASSIST THE FOUNDATION IN ITS MISSION STATED ABOVE.
